Are you the person who always arrives 15 minutes early to every meeting, appointment, and party? Or do you know someone who builds massive time buffers into their day? In this video, we dive deep into the Psychology of People Who Are Always Early to Everything.
We explore the driving forces behind perpetual punctuality. Far from just being "good with time," constant early arrival is often driven by a specific set of personality traits and cognitive tendencies. We unpack:
• High Conscientiousness: How this "Big Five" personality trait makes individuals highly organized, dutiful, and dependable, leading to a deep respect for rules, commitments, and other people's time.
• The Need for Control & Time Anxiety: How arriving early serves as a powerful coping mechanism to soothe high neuroticism (intense worry about being late) and maintain a sense of predictability against variables like bad traffic.
• Pessimistic Time Estimation: Discover why early arrivers take a highly cautious approach to scheduling, consistently overestimating how long preparation and travel will take, rather than falling victim to the "planning fallacy".
Finally, we discuss the social and professional implications of this proactive mindset. While being consistently early builds a strong professional reputation for reliability and dedication in the workplace, we'll explain why arriving too early to certain social gatherings can actually be seen as a faux pas that inconveniences hosts
